Allianz Consulting is the internal consulting division of the Allianz Group. Based in Munich, Paris, Milan, Trivandrum, Pune, Singapore, and New York, our dedicated global teams of over 500 consultants share a joint vision: to be the consulting partner of choice for Allianz Group core segments, transforming the future of Allianz from within. We bring deep industrial and functional expertise to fulfill our clients' needs, ranging from strategy, market management, sales and distribution, IT, organization, claims and operations to central functions and Agile methodologies.
Allianz Consulting's structure focuses on competencies and delivery. Therefore, we are set-up in so called "practice areas" and "service clusters" that focus on the following topics:
• Sales Excellence
• Marketing & Customer Excellence
• Agile@Allianz
• Resilience & IT Excellence
• Digital Ecosystems
• Claims Excellence
• Products & Pricing
• Productivity Excellence
• Finance Excellence & Strategy
• Legal, Data Privacy & Compliance
• People Excellence
